If you aren’t hungry at this moment, you surely will be after reading this article. For who, other than vegans, can resist the tasty lure of a juicy hamburger? Particularly when it’s in celebration of National Hamburger Day, which is this Thursday, May 28.
Whether you enjoy your burgers from a neighborhood hole in the wall or from a restaurant as fancy as The Annie Café, burgers abound on menus across Houston. In celebration of the national day in honor of America’s No. 1 fast food, Houston restaurants are embracing the concept and offering all manner of incarnations of the hamburger.

For National Hamburger Day, a’Bouzy is doing Craft Beers N Burgers for $12.99, including a Prime Rib & Ribeye Trimmings Burger topped with Jack Cheese, Indian Creek mushrooms, bibb lettuce, tomato, pickled red onion, a side of pommes frites and a 12-ounce can of Karbach Crawford Bock Craft Beer. The special will be available for both dine-in and takeout.

The beloved cafeteria is offering something different — a Greek Lamb Burger for $10.95 . The burger with a tasty twist includes organic, free-range lamb served on a warm pita as the “bun” and is topped with tzatziki sauce, butter lettuce, cucumbers, tomatoes, kalamata olives, feta and a drizzle of olive oil. For an additional $2, guests can add an ice-cold bottle of Mythos Greek beer.
